RedHat AS 4 0 DNS伺服器配置示例

2021-09-05 04:04:18 字數 3649 閱讀 4793

前面介紹了

dns的3

個主要的配置檔案,下面介紹利用編輯這

3個配置檔案進行

dns伺服器配置的示例。

現假設要建立乙個

dns伺服器,網域名稱為

grfw.local

,主機名為

grfw-s1

,dns

伺服器ip

位址為192.168.0.1

,網路為

192.168.0.1/24

。同時建立正向和反向查詢區域,正向區域檔案為

grfw.local.zone

,反向區域檔案為

0.168.192.

in-addr.arpa.

zone

。沒有用到

ipv6

位址。下面是

3個主要配置檔案的示例配置(更改部分均為粗體顯示):

1.主配置檔案

named.conf配置

default.

*/// query-source address * port 53;   

};

//

// a caching only nameserver config

// controls       

inet192.168.0.1allow keys ;

};

zone "." in ;

zone "localdomain" in ;

};

zone "

localhost" in ;

};

zone "grfw.local

" in ;

};

zone "0.168.192.in-addr.arpa" in ;

};

zone "255.in-addr.arpa" in ;

};

zone "0.in-addr.arpa" in ;

};

include "/etc/rndc.key";

2.正向解析檔案

grfw.local.zone配置

$ttl           86400

@     in soagrfw-s1.grfw.local. root.grfw.local.

→@則代表相應的網域名稱

,如在這裡代表

grfw

.local

,即表示乙個網域名稱記錄定義的開始

;grfw-s1

.grfw.local

則是這個域的主網域名稱伺服器;而

root.grfw.local

則是管理員的郵件位址。注意這是郵件位址中用「

.」來代替常見的郵件位址中的「@」;

soa表示授權的開始。

2        ;serial

(d. adams)

28800   ; refresh   

7200    ; retry 

604800  ; expiry  

86400   ; minimum 

@       in   nsgrfw-s1.grfw.local.

@     in   mx 10grf

w-s1.grfw.local.

指定郵件伺服器

mx記錄指向

grfw-s1.grfw.local

grfw-s1in

a     192.168.0.1

把grfw-s1

主機指到

192.168.0.1 3

.反向解析檔案

0.168.192

.in-addr.arpa.z

one配置

$ttl 83600

@ in soa 

grfw-s

1.grfw.local.  root.grfw-s1.grfw.local.

2       ; serial

(d. adams)

28800   ; refresh   

7200    ; retry 

604800  ; expiry  

86400   ; minimum

@   in   ns       grfw-s1.grfw.local.

@   in   mx 10  grfw-s1.grfw.local.

1     in    ptr      grfw-s1.grfw.local.

2     in    ptr      [url]www.grfw.com.[/url]

<?xml:namespace prefix = v ns = "urn:schemas-microsoft-com:vml" />

以上網域名稱後面的小圓點(

.)不能省略。以上的時間設定不再是預設的天、星期或小時了,而全是以

秒為單位了。

named.ca

、localhost.zone

、named.local這3

個檔案基本不用改。 4

.其他配置

除了需要對以上

3個配置檔案進行配置外,在

dns伺服器上還需要同時進行如下配置。

(1)修改

ip位址

:修改下面的檔案

/etc/sysconfig/network-scripts/ifcfg-eth0

device=eth

onboot=yes

bootproto=startic

ipaddr=192.168.0.1

netmask=255.255.255.0

gateway=192.168.0.20

(根據實際指定) (

2)修改本機

dns設定:修改

/etc/resolv.conf

檔案。

nameserver    192.168.0.1            →

把本機的

dns設成

192.168.0.1 (

3)修改本機的主機名: 開啟

/etc/hosts

檔案,加入下面一行:

192.168.0.1        grfw-s1.grfw.local         grfw-s1

修改/etc/sysconfig/network檔案

hostname = grfw-s1.grfw.local

RedHat AS 4 0 DNS伺服器配置示例

前面介紹了 dns的3 個主要的配置檔案,下面介紹利用編輯這 3個配置檔案進行 dns伺服器配置的示例。現假設要建立乙個 dns伺服器,網域名稱為 grfw.local 主機名為 grfw s1 dns 伺服器ip 位址為192.168.0.1 網路為 192.168.0.1 24 同時建立正向和反...

RedHat AS 4 0 DNS伺服器配置示例

前面介紹了 dns的3 個主要的配置檔案,下面介紹利用編輯這 3個配置檔案進行 dns伺服器配置的示例。現假設要建立乙個 dns伺服器,網域名稱為 grfw.local 主機名為 grfw s1 dns 伺服器ip 位址為192.168.0.1 網路為 192.168.0.1 24 同時建立正向和反...

redhat AS5 named 服務簡單配置

1 先檢查是否安裝了bind服務,本機已經預設安裝了,就不重複安裝了,如果沒有安裝的話,需要使用rpm命令進行安裝。2 安裝完服務之後,named是沒有預設的配置檔案的,需要從 usr share doc 目錄中拷貝,而且named的配置檔案繁多,手動建立的話非常麻煩,而且容易出錯,所以直接拷貝是比...